Go to the Yahoo Answers homepage. At the menu section of the page, you'll find a "Get Started" link. Sign in with your Yahoo ID. If you've ever registered with Yahoo, then you have a Yahoo username and password. Otherwise, you'll have to create a new account. To sign up, give your name, email address and create a new username and password. Adjust your settings. Prior to answering questions on Yahoo Answers, you'll need to create your account settings. Choose a display name, a picture or avatar, and a reply-to email address. Set your privacy settings to control whether or not users can contact you. Click the "Answer" tab. After setting up your Yahoo Answers account, you can begin answering user posted questions. You'll get redirected to all the open questions currently on the site. You can then choose a category to see more refined results. Select an open question you want to answer. After reading the question, you'll see an "Answer This Question" link. Type your answer in the box and then send it. It should appear on the question's page within a few minutes.
